一、什么是jQuery?
JQuery是一种跨主流浏览器的一种基于JavaScript脚本的js库。它简化了前端js对标签的操作,提供了一系列的方法供我们使用。js能实现的jQuery基本都能实现。
二、在哪里能用到jQuery技术?
当页面需要大量的使用js来操作标签的时候,我们为了简化代码量,可以使用jQuery库提高强大的api来帮助我们实现需求。
三、为什么要用到JQuery?
因为它可以简化传统js对html/xml的代码量,实现了代码少,工作多的理念。它是免费开源技术,可供程序员自行扩展其他功能。跨主流浏览器,可操作事件、动画、ajax等功能,非常方便。
四、如何使用JQuery?
先导入jquery库,然后阅读官方提供的jquery文档,进行编写代码。
五、js对象和JQuery对象的相互转换?
<body>
<span id="spanID">hello</span>
<input id="inputID" type="text" value="zhangsan">
<script type="text/javascript">
var spanJS=document.getElementById("spanID");
//将js对象转换成jquery对象
var $span = $(spanJS);
var $input = $("#inputID");
//将jquery对象转换成js对象
var inputJS = $input[0];
</script>
</body>
六、js和jquery之间的区别?
1.获取基本的标签定位方式不同。
Js的定位方式:
A)通过ID属性:document.getElementById(“”);
B)通过NAME属性:document.getElementsByName(“”);
C)通过标签名:document.getElementsByTagName(“”);
Jquery定位方式:
A)通过ID属性:$("#id属性值");
B)通过标签名:$("标签名");
C)通过CLASS属性:$(".样式名");
2.jquery出错可能有提示,而js出错没有提示信息。